Reviving the past: utilizing the Extended Matrix tool for Deacon Thomas Dayr virtual reconstruction

Sara Fabbri

«Archeologia e Calcolatori» 2024, 35.2, 187-196; doi: 10.19282/ac.35.2.2024.20

Abstract

The use of the Extended Matrix in the planning of the Mount Nebo virtual archaeological park allows for the creation of virtual models. The models facilitate the rediscovery and understanding of sites in the surroundings of the Moses Memorial on Mount Nebo that are difficult for tourists to access, ensuring the virtual preservation and memory of these sites. The use of the Extended Matrix as the basis for virtual reconstructions guarantees a philologically correct reconstruction based on reliable sources. The possibility of verifying the sources used and the reconstructive process of the author, at any time, ensures a transparent reconstruction. Sharing this data also makes it possible to have access to large databases that can be implemented and modified over time to keep them up to date.
